At Torch, we help blind and partially sighted people with their spiritual needs, but how about the practical ones? Linn is joined by Torch volunteer James Hassall who works for The Royal National Institute of Blind People as a community connection officer. They talk about how someone like James can help people in a practical way and how Torch and the RNIB can collaborate to give great support.

Lay preacher Wendy Coxhill is back to share how she celebrated Sight Loss Sunday on 15 October 2023 at her church. She talks about her multi-sensory prayer stations and also gets reflective with Linn about how much of a blanket sense sight is.

In this episode Linn continues her exploration of this topic with ordained Anglican priest Melissa Carter. Melissa shares how she approaches prayers for healing with people who ask her for them and they even get into the theology around what healing may look like in heaven.

This week we’re celebrating Torch’s annual Sight Loss Sunday event! The event is designed to wake the church up to sight loss and empower blind and partially sighted people to share their giftings in their church communities. This intriguing topic was one of the first to be discussed when Insights came out. But Linn was interested in exploring it with Melissa Carter, an earlier guest on the podcast who is an ordained anglican priest and registered blind. In part one, they talk about why they consider themselves to be healed already and how church could take a more inclusive approach to looking at healing.
